body{ background-image: url(images/background.jpg);background-repeat: no-repeat;} .footer {	font-family: verdana, sans-serif;	font-size: 10px;	line-height: 13px;	font-weight : bold;	color: #AAAAAA;	}.footerR {	font-family: verdana, sans-serif;	font-size: 10px;	line-height: 13px;	font-weight : bold;	color: #ff0000;	}.footerR a {	font-family: verdana, sans-serif;	font-size: 10px;	line-height: 13px;	font-weight : bold;	color: #ff0000;	}	.title {	font-family: verdana, sans-serif;	font-size: 20px;	line-height: 26px;	font-weight : bold;	color: #000066;	}.titleInside {	font-family: arial, sans-serif;	font-size: 20px;	line-height: 30px;	font-weight : bold;	color: #003399;	}.titlePortfolio {	font-family: verdana, helvetica, san-serif;	font-size: 14px;	line-height: 30px;			font-weight: bold;	font-style: italic;	color: #333333;	}.titleH {	font-family: verdana, helvetica, san-serif;	font-size: 48px;	font-weight: bold;	font-style: italic;	color: #ff0000;	}.titleH a {	font-family: verdana, helvetica, san-serif;	font-size: 48px;	font-weight: bold;	font-style: italic;	color: #ff0000;	}.titleH a:link {	font-family: verdana, helvetica, san-serif;	font-size: 48px;	font-weight: bold;	font-style: italic;	color: #ff0000;	}.titleH a:visited {	font-family: verdana, helvetica, san-serif;	font-size: 48px;	font-weight: bold;	font-style: italic;	color: #ff0000;	}.titleH a:hover {	font-family: verdana, helvetica, san-serif;	font-size: 48px;	font-weight: bold;	font-style: italic;	color: #ff0000;	}.subPortfolio {	font-family: times, serif;	font-size: 14px;	line-height: 30px;	color: #003399;	}.subTwo {	font-family: verdana, sans-serif;	font-size: 16px;	line-height: 20px;	color: #cc3300;	}.columnType {	font-family: verdana, sans-serif;	font-size: 11px;	line-height: 16px;	color: #4c4c4c;	}.portType {	font-family: verdana, san-serif;	font-size: 10px;	font-weight: bold;	line-height: 14px;	color: #aaaaaa;	}.portType a {	font-family: verdana, san-serif;	font-size: 10px;	font-weight: bold;	line-height: 14px;	color: #aaaaaa;	}.portType a:hover {	font-family: verdana, san-serif;	font-size: 10px;	font-weight: bold;	line-height: 14px;	color: #999999;	}.insideNav {	font-family: verdana, sans-serif;	font-size: 12px;	font-weight : regular;	line-height: 16px;	color: #003399;	}.homeType {	font-family: verdana, sans-serif;	font-size: 11px;	font-weight : bold;	line-height: 16px;	color: #333333;	}.insideType2 {	font-family: verdana, sans-serif;	font-size: 11px;	font-weight : regular;	line-height: 13px;	color: #333333;	}.insideType {	font-family: times, serif;	font-size: 12px;	font-weight : bold;	line-height: 20px;	color: #6699cc;	}.insideType A {	font-size : 12px;	font-family : times, serif;	font-weight : bold;	color: #6699cc;	text-decoration: none;	}.insideType a:link {	font-size : 12px;	font-family : times, serif;	font-weight : bold;	color: #6699cc;	text-decoration: none;	}	.insideType a:visited {	font-size : 12px;	font-family : times, serif;	font-weight : bold;	color: #6699cc;	text-decoration: none;	}.insideType a:hover {	color : #cc0000;	font-weight : bold;	text-decoration: underline;	}.portTitle {	font-family: times, serif;	font-size: 18px;	line-height: 20px;	font-weight : regular;	color: #6699cc;	}	.newsTitle {	font-family: times, serif;	font-size: 18px;	line-height: 20px;	font-weight : regular;	color: #888888;	}.newsItem, .subLinks {	font-family: times, serif;	font-size: 14px;	line-height: 13px;	font-weight : bold-italic;	color: #333333;	}ul.News {	margin: 0; /*removes indent IE and Opera*/	padding: 0; /*removes indent Mozilla and NN7*/	list-style: none;	margin-left: 0;	padding-left: 1em;	text-indent: -1em;	/* list-style-type: none; turns off display of bullet*/	/* font-family: Helvetica, sans-serif; */	/* font-size: 14px; */	/* white-space: nowrap; */	/* White-space: nowrap instructs the browser to not wrap the list to a new line when the window is reduced in width. The list is displayed on a single line and the browser will spawn a horizontal scrollbar if necessary. */}li.NewsA {	margin: 0; /*removes indent IE and Opera*/	padding: 0; /*removes indent Mozilla and NN7*/	list-style-image: url(i/portfolio/bulletDot.jpg);	list-style-type: none; /* turns off display of bullet */	list-style-position: outside;	/* font-family: Helvetica, sans-serif; */	/* font-size: 14px; */	/* white-space: nowrap; */	/* White-space: nowrap instructs the browser to not wrap the list to a new line when the window is reduced in width. The list is displayed on a single line and the browser will spawn a horizontal scrollbar if necessary. */}	.pressRelease, .sidecar {	font-family: verdana, sans-serif;	font-size: 11px;	line-height: 15px;	color: #666666;	}		.formInput {	font-family: verdana, sans-serif;	font-size: 11px;	color: #666666;	}	tertiaryDate {	font-family: verdana, sans-serif;	font-size: 11px;	line-height: 15px;	color: #ffffff;	text-decoration: none;	font-weight: normal;	}a.crosshair {	cursor: crosshair;	}	a {	color: #996600;	text-decoration: underline;	}a:hover, {	color: #333333;	}		a.tertiary, a.tertiary:visited {	color: #EEEEEE;	text-decoration: none;	font-weight: normal;	}	a.tertiary:hover {	text-decoration: underline;	color: #FFFFFF;	}/* menus */.menuHeaders, .menuHeaders A, .menuHeaders a:link, .menuHeaders a:visited {	font-size : 12px;	font-family : verdana,arial,helvetica,sans-serif;	font-weight : bold;	color: #000066;	text-decoration: none;	}.menuHeaders a:hover {	color : #3333cc;	text-decoration: none;	}.menuItems, .menuItems A, .menuItems a:link, .menuItems a:visited {	font-size : 12px;	font-family : verdana,arial,helvetica,sans-serif;	font-weight : regular;	color: #000066;	text-decoration: none;	}.menuItems a:hover {	color : #3333cc;	text-decoration: underline;	}.menuItemsUnav {	font-size : 12px;	font-family : verdana,arial,helvetica,sans-serif;	font-weight : bold;	color: #222222;	text-decoration: none;	}.menuLayer  {	display: inline;	position : absolute;	visibility : hidden;	padding : 0;	background-image : url(http://lima.local/whelandesign/i/spacerGrid.gif);	background-repeat: repeat;/*    background-color : #ffffff; */	z-Index : 2000;	font-size : 12px;	font-family : verdana,arial,helvetica,sans-serif;	font-weight : regular;	color: #ffffff;	text-decoration: none;	}